    This is a very broad question e.g. if you are working in a sales environment you definitely need selling skills ad people skills.


    I can recommend Brian Jude - he has quite a number of different half day courses which we use for our staff, from management skills to sales skills to ...... the list goes on. His prices are reasonable and his courses are beneficial. Whenever we send a lady on one of his courses she comes back and we have a half hour session with the rest of the staff and she shares her newly gained knowledge.
